2009/8/1 Tom Flanagan <tflans...@hotmail.com> > We used to call them "jiggers" or "chippers". 7 or 8 iron length, 8 - 9 > iron loft, wide sole, relatively heavy weights, sometimes with a putter > grip. I have a couple of them in my pile of cast-offs. They even came > double-faced - illegal but my father-in-law had one and used it to great > effect. Every one I've seen was a "off-brand" from component catalogs. I > assembled several over a fairly short period of time for some higher > handicap guys who had troubles with the "flippy wrist syndrome". Use a > putting grip around the green and "jigger" the ball up to the hole.
